Why Am I Waking Up Gasping: Sleep Apnea or Panic Attack?

At a Glance

Waking up gasping with a racing heart can be caused by either sleep apnea or a nocturnal panic attack. Sleep apnea triggers an adrenaline surge because you stop breathing and oxygen drops. An in-lab sleep study is the best way to determine the exact cause of your nighttime symptoms.

Waking up in the middle of the night with a racing heart, sweating, and a feeling of suffocation can be terrifying. While these symptoms strongly resemble a nocturnal panic attack, they are frequently the result of an undiagnosed sleep apnea event. During an apnea (a pause in breathing), your blood oxygen levels drop. To save your life, your brain triggers a massive “fight-or-flight” adrenaline surge to jolt you awake and force you to breathe [1][2]. Understanding the physiological differences between these two conditions is essential to getting the correct diagnosis and finding relief.

The Mechanics of an Adrenaline Surge in Sleep

In sleep apnea, the primary trigger is a physical or neurological impairment of your breathing, leading to a drop in oxygen (hypoxia) [3]. The lack of oxygen forces your body into survival mode. There are a few key types of sleep apnea:

  • Obstructive Sleep Apnea (OSA): Your upper airway partially or completely collapses during sleep. Your body tries to breathe, but the physical blockage stops air from entering the lungs [1][4].
  • Central Sleep Apnea (CSA): Your airway remains open, but the brain temporarily pauses sending the signal to the breathing muscles [4][5].
  • Mixed (or Complex) Sleep Apnea: This condition involves a combination of both obstructive and central events. Often, a specific sub-type called Treatment-Emergent Central Sleep Apnea emerges when a patient with OSA is placed on continuous positive airway pressure (CPAP) therapy, and central apneas appear [6][7].
  • Sleep Apnea (General): The overarching term for conditions characterized by pauses in breathing during sleep [8].

When you stop breathing during an OSA event, your body is deprived of oxygen. The brain detects this emergency and forces a sudden release of stress hormones, including adrenaline [1][2]. This adrenaline spike accelerates your heart rate (tachycardia) and forces you to wake up gasping for air [3][2]. Because this physiological response mimics a severe anxiety episode, many patients misattribute these respiratory arousals to panic attacks [2].

How Nocturnal Panic Attacks Differ

While sleep apnea arousals are triggered by a physiological inability to breathe, a nocturnal panic attack typically stems from a sudden dysregulation of your nervous system [9].

During a panic attack, patients experience a sudden shift in the brain’s fear centers that triggers the nervous system, resulting in a rapid heartbeat and sympathetic arousal without any preceding airway obstruction or oxygen drop [9][2]. Nocturnal panic attacks are deeply linked to cognitive symptoms, fear, and psychological hypervigilance (heightened alertness and anxiety), whereas sleep apnea is fundamentally a respiratory disorder [10][11].

Daytime Clues: Tracking Your Symptoms

Because the nighttime symptoms of gasping and a racing heart overlap so closely, looking at your daytime experience can help provide important context for your doctor.

Clues it might be Sleep Apnea Clues it might be a Panic Disorder
Excessive Daytime Sleepiness: Feeling a strong, physical urge to fall asleep during quiet daytime activities [12]. Daytime Hyperarousal: Feeling exhausted but “wired,” anxious, or constantly on edge [13].
Physical Morning Symptoms: Waking up with a dry mouth, sore throat, or morning headache [14]. Anticipatory Anxiety: Persistent worry during the day about having another terrifying nighttime attack [10].
Partner Observations: Loud snoring, choking noises, or witnessed pauses in breathing while you sleep [12]. Daytime Panic: Experiencing similar racing heart or panic episodes while fully awake during the day [11].

Getting the Right Diagnosis: Next Steps

If you are experiencing these terrifying nighttime wake-ups, the next step is to speak with a primary care physician or a sleep medicine specialist to request an evaluation. Because the symptoms overlap so closely, the best way to differentiate the two is through a sleep study [8][2].

  • Polysomnography (PSG): This overnight, in-lab sleep study is the gold standard [8]. It monitors airflow, blood oxygen, brain waves (EEG), and heart rhythms (ECG) to pinpoint exactly whether an oxygen drop caused your heart to race (OSA) or if the racing heart occurred without respiratory failure (Panic Disorder) [15][16].
  • Home Sleep Apnea Testing (HSAT): Many insurance companies now require a simplified at-home test as a first diagnostic step [17]. While an HSAT can effectively diagnose obstructive sleep apnea by tracking your breathing and oxygen, it typically does not measure brain waves, making it less comprehensive than an in-lab PSG for completely ruling out panic disorders or central sleep apnea [17].

Common questions in this guide

Why does sleep apnea cause an adrenaline surge at night?
When you stop breathing during a sleep apnea event, your blood oxygen drops. To protect you, your brain releases stress hormones like adrenaline to force you awake so you can resume breathing, which often causes a racing heart and gasping.
How can I tell if my nighttime racing heart is sleep apnea or a panic attack?
Sleep apnea often causes physical morning symptoms like dry mouth, sore throats, headaches, and excessive daytime sleepiness. Nocturnal panic attacks are more frequently associated with intense daytime anxiety, hyperarousal, and persistent worry about the next attack.
What is the best test to diagnose why I keep waking up gasping for air?
An in-lab polysomnography (PSG) sleep study is the gold standard for diagnosis. It monitors your breathing, oxygen, brain waves, and heart rhythms to determine if your symptoms are caused by a respiratory issue like sleep apnea or a nervous system response like a panic disorder.
Will a home sleep test show if I have panic attacks at night?
Home sleep apnea tests primarily track your breathing and oxygen levels to diagnose obstructive sleep apnea. Because they typically do not measure brain waves, they are less comprehensive than an in-lab study for completely ruling out panic disorders or central sleep apnea.
Can sleep apnea cause daytime anxiety and brain fog?
Yes, the repeated nighttime adrenaline spikes and disrupted sleep caused by sleep apnea can leave you feeling exhausted, anxious, or experiencing brain fog during the day. Treating the underlying breathing issue often helps resolve these daytime symptoms.
